Abstract
The utility model discloses one kind of multiple nutrient solution mixing addition Precision Irrigation devices,Including mixed solution case,Imbibition is responsible for,Irrigation pump,Irrigate supervisor,Draining collector pipe and backflow water pump,More imbibition branch pipes are connected with the imbibition supervisor,More imbibition branch pipes are separately positioned on mixed solution case,Storage tank,First nutrition liquid case,Second nutrition liquid case,In 3rd nutrition liquid case and the 4th nutrition liquid case,Imbibition supervisor's output end connection is connected with the input of the irrigation pump,The output end connection feed pipe of the irrigation pump,Feed pipe upper end connects even liquid pipe,Irrigation supervisor is connected with even liquid pipe,One kind of multiple nutrient solution mixing addition Precision Irrigation devices,Realize the pouring of crops,Improve and the degree of accuracy of liquid and convenient degree are mixed in irrigation process,And pass through some Irrigation shower head Precision irrigations,Improve the efficiency of pouring,Effectively avoid the waste of nutrient solution,Rainwater in discharge farmland in time,Avoid the occurrence of waterlogging.

Background technology
The existing irrigation method for farmland is mainly flood irrigation.Flood irrigation is the most widely used irrigation side of current China
Formula, water source is typically introduced into farmland using water pipe and water pump and irrigated, which is simple to operate, but water consumption is big, by
Step is substituted by other Water Saving Irrigation Modes.In order to improve the accuracy of irrigation and water saving ability, popularity application sprinkling irrigation equipment pair
Farmland is irrigated, and to substitute the irrigation method of traditional flood irrigation, but existing sprinkling irrigation mode only has the function of watering, nothing
Method is irrigated after the nutrient solution needed for crops is mixed with water in proportion, and the aqueous solution unnecessary in farmland can not be reclaimed, and
And rainfall skewness throughout the year, rainy season farmland internal water accumulation can not be recycled, the rainwater for making to collect is discharged in time
Alleviate waterlogging, the sustainable development of production estimation can not be realized.

Embodiment
Below in conjunction with the accompanying drawing in the utility model embodiment, the technical scheme in the embodiment of the utility model is carried out
Clearly and completely describing, it is clear that described embodiment is only the utility model part of the embodiment, rather than whole
Embodiment.Based on the embodiment in the utility model, those of ordinary skill in the art are not under the premise of creative work is made
The every other embodiment obtained, belong to the scope of the utility model protection.
Referring to Fig. 1, in the utility model embodiment, one kind of multiple nutrient solution mixing addition Precision Irrigation devices, bag
Include mixed solution case 3, imbibition supervisor 9, irrigation pump 10, irrigation supervisor 14, draining collector pipe 17 and backflow water pump 20, the suction
More imbibition branch pipes 2 are connected with liquid supervisor 9, imbibition branch pipe 2 is responsible for 9 junctions with imbibition and is provided with flow control valve 1, described
More imbibition branch pipes 2 are separately positioned on mixed solution case 3, storage tank 4, the first nutrition liquid case 5, the second nutrition liquid case the 6, the 3rd battalion
In the nutrition liquid case 8 of nutrient solution case 7 and the 4th, the mixed solution case 3, storage tank 4, the first nutrition liquid case 5, the second nutrition liquid case 6,
3rd nutrition liquid case 7 and the 4th nutrition liquid case 8 water (flow) direction along imbibition supervisor 9 are set gradually, and the connection of 9 output ends is responsible in imbibition
It is connected with the input of the irrigation pump 10, the output end connection feed pipe 12 of the irrigation pump 10, pacifies on feed pipe 12
Liquid pipe 11 is mixed equipped with spiral, spiral mixes the inwall of liquid pipe 11 in the shape of a spiral, and current enter shape after the mixed liquid pipe 11 of spiral in feed pipe 12
Curl current, it is again introduced into feed pipe 12 and forms flow-disturbing and be sufficiently mixed, the upper end of feed pipe 12 connects even liquid pipe 13,
Irrigation supervisor 14 is connected with even liquid pipe 13, the quantity for irrigating supervisor 14 is at least three, irrigates supervisor 14 perpendicular to even liquid pipe
13 are set, and irrigate between supervisor 14 and even liquid pipe 13 and are connected by reducing tee, irrigate 14 other ends of supervisor and are communicated with even liquid pipe
13, irrigate supervisor 14 and be laid in farmland, described irrigate on supervisor 14 is equidistantly connected with some irrigation branch pipes 15, irrigates branch pipe
15 ends are provided with Irrigation shower head 16, and Irrigation shower head 16 is towards crops.
The draining collector pipe 17 is laid on the low lying areas in farmland, and the upper surface of draining collector pipe 17 is provided with some logical
Hole, the quantity of draining collector pipe 17 are at least one, and draining collector pipe 17 connects liquid back pipe 18, and filtering is provided with liquid back pipe 18
Device 19, the output end of liquid back pipe 18 are connected with the input of the backflow water pump 20, and the output end of the backflow water pump 20 passes through pipe
Road connection mixed solution case 3.
In use, adjusting the flow value of imbibition branch pipe 2 by flow control valve 1 first, then start the work of irrigation pump 10
Make, make mixed solution case 3, storage tank 4, the first nutrition liquid case 5, the second nutrition liquid case 6, the 3rd nutrition liquid case 7 and the 4th nutrition
Liquid in liquid case 8 enters imbibition supervisor 9 by imbibition branch pipe 2 by a certain percentage, is then pumped into feed pipe 12, on feed pipe 12
The spiral of installation mixes liquid pipe 11 and is sufficiently mixed a variety of nutrient solutions and water, and mixed solution enters even liquid pipe 13, even liquid pipe 13
It is evenly distributed in irrigation supervisor 14, is then sprayed by the Irrigation shower head 16 of some irrigation branch pipe 15 front ends and realize crops
Pour, improve and the degree of accuracy of liquid and convenient degree are mixed in irrigation process, and by some Precision irrigations of Irrigation shower head 16, improve
The efficiency poured;After pouring unnecessary solution and it is rainy when rainwater can be pooled to the low lying areas in farmland, start recirculation water
Pump 20 works, and water unnecessary in farmland can be pumped into liquid back pipe 18, is delivered to after filtering mixed by draining collector pipe 17
Conjunction liquor box 3 uses for pouring again, effectively avoids the waste of nutrient solution, discharges the rainwater in farmland in time, avoids the occurrence of interior
Flood.
